Abstract
The concept and definition of Islamic civilization is one of the topics that has been the subject of debate among scholars, and various definitions have been proposed . Among them, there are several main views : The first view, based on the criteria of Islam, defines an Islamic civilization as one that emerged from the religion of Islam and its teachings . The second view, based on the criteria of Muslims, considers Islamic civilization to be the same civilization that Muslims created in historical reality. has been achieved . The third view, with the criterion of the Islamic world, is of the opinion that Islamic civilization is a civilization that has been formed in the geography of the Islamic world. The present article, using a descriptive, analytical method and through the examination and criticism of the above views, seeks to answer the question of what is the main criterion for defining Islamic civilization? The author claims that the main criterion for defining Islam is "Islam" and the other two criteria, namely Muslims and the Islamic world, are subordinate to it and dependent on it; because although Muslims are the creators of Islamic civilization and this civilization has been formed in the geography of the Islamic world , Muslims and the Islamic world are also defined by the validity of Islam and do not have an independent identity apart from Islam . What has originality and independence is Islam, and Islamic civilization is also called Islamic by its validity.
